Instructions

Hyperbolic paraboloid. Draws straight "sticks" across two non-touching edges of tetrahedron to make paraboloid--set the # sticks to adjust resolution. Fewer sticks makes the geometry clearer. Use mouse to change direction of rotation.

Description

Used framework of tetrahedron (faint red), drawing line from one edge of tetrahedron to opposing edge at regular increments. The two tetrahedron edges must be those that do not touch. Mathematicians are interested in it for several reasons. It has a "saddle surface" with a "doubly ruled surface" meaning you can line up straight sticks across one edge to another and also line up straight sticks across in the perpendicular direction and they all lie on this surface. As in any ruled surface, a line can be drawn through any point and the entire line stays on the surface. A few famous buildings use this design in their roofs. Such architecture distributes stress evenly and has an elegant appearance.
